Eine integrierte Entwicklungsumgebung (Integrated Development Environment, IDE) ist eine Softwareanwendung, die Entwicklern alle Werkzeuge bietet, die sie für die Entwicklung von Software benötigen, einschließlich Code-Editor, Compiler/Interpreter, Debugger, Build-Automatisierungstools und oft auch Funktionen zur Versionsverwaltung.
Eine IDE bietet einen benutzerfreundlichen grafischen Benutzerinterface (GUI), in dem Entwickler Code schreiben, debuggen, erstellen und testen können. Sie ermöglicht es Entwicklern, in einer einzigen Umgebung zu arbeiten, anstatt mehrere separate Tools verwenden zu müssen.
Eine typische IDE enthält Funktionen wie automatische Codevervollständigung, Syntaxhervorhebung, Fehlererkennung und -korrektur, Refactoring-Tools (zur Verbesserung der Codequalität), Projektverwaltungstools, Versionierungstools und mehr.
IDEs sind oft spezifisch für eine bestimmte Programmiersprache oder Plattform. Es gibt IDEs für eine Vielzahl von Sprachen wie Java, C++, Python, JavaScript, PHP und mehr. Einige bekannte IDEs sind zum Beispiel Eclipse, IntelliJ IDEA, Visual Studio, Xcode und PyCharm.
Die Verwendung einer IDE kann die Produktivität von Entwicklern steigern, da sie die Erstellung, Überprüfung und Bereitstellung von Code vereinfacht. Sie ermöglicht eine nahtlose Entwicklungsumgebung und bietet zahlreiche Funktionen, um den Entwicklungsprozess effizienter und leichter zu gestalten.
Ne Demek sitesindeki bilgiler kullanıcılar vasıtasıyla veya otomatik oluşturulmuştur. Buradaki bilgilerin doğru olduğu garanti edilmez. Düzeltilmesi gereken bilgi olduğunu düşünüyorsanız bizimle iletişime geçiniz. Her türlü görüş, destek ve önerileriniz için iletisim@nedemek.page